Today we welcome Jennifer Kaufman, educator, advocate, speaker and the grandmother of a child with autism. Jennifer is here to offer insights from her book, “Grandparents on the Spectrum: A Journey from Both Sides of the Desk.” Jennifer speaks to the people who are closest to autism but often feel the least equipped – grandparents who want to help but don’t know how, and first responders who need practical tools, not theory. She is a leading voice in the autism community offering support and love to people across the country, as well as her own family.
